  • Safety removal plan for photovoltaic panels

    Safety removal plan for photovoltaic panels

    This guide explains reasons for removal, step-by-step procedures, safety precautions, permit considerations, disposal and reuse options, cost factors, and when to hire a professional. Following best practices reduces risk of injury and roof damage. Solar panels can be disconnected by shutting off AC and DC disconnect switches, covering panels with opaque material, verifying zero voltage with a tester.   • Solar inverter safety detection

    Solar inverter safety detection

    Safety mechanisms for solar inverters: Solar inverters incorporate various safety mechanisms to protect against electrical hazards. These may include ground fault detection, arc fault detection, and automatic shutdown features. It is found that both current and voltage sensors are susceptible to intentional electromagnetic interference. Grid‑tied solar is designed to shut off during power outages. It is a safety feature called anti‑islanding. It protects utility workers, neighbors' equipment, and the grid itself. You will also learn how.
